WebThe ships depicted on this mosaic clearly only serve to distinguish between the various types of ships. The Althiburus mosaic is dated to the third century AD and shows an almost scientific nautical knowledge in the form of 25 images of boats schematized to the extreme with corresponding names in Latin or Greek. WebGreek and Roman boats. Greek kylix depicting Dionysus in a sailboat. Little is known about the construction of small craft used by the Greeks and Romans, though the construction of ships from about 55 bce can be described. WebThe Catalogue of Ships (Ancient Greek: νεῶν κατάλογος, neōn katálogos) is an epic catalogue in Book 2 of Homer's Iliad (2.494–759), which lists the contingents of the Achaean army that sailed to Troy.
